David Blain

David B. Blain has been a supervisor for Lower Paxton Township since 2002. David is a Certified Public Accountant (CPA) with a regional public accounting firm were he serves the manufacturing and construction industries. David is also a Certified Valuation Analyst (CVA) and Accredited in Business Valuation (ABV).
David is a very active member of his community serving on a number of local boards, commissions and youth organizations. Aside from serving on the Lower Paxton Township Board of Supervisors, David also serves on the Lower Paxton Township Sewer Authority. Prior to being elected as a Supervisor, David served as the Vice Chairman of the Township’s Planning Commission, where he took an active role in the development of the Townships Comprehensive Plan for community development.
David and his wife Kristin have two Children. David is a life long resident of Lower Paxton Township and a graduate of Central Dauphin East High School, Harrisburg Area Community College and the Pennsylvania State University |
